BACKGROUND
The Om Habibeh Foundation (OHF) is an Egyptian non-profit organization established in 1991 under the supervision of the Ministry of Social Solidarity. OHF is the implementation agency for the Aga Khan Foundation Egypt and is an affiliate of the Aga Khan Development Network of organizations and was founded by Om Habibeh Mohamed Shah Aga Khan to contribute to and support local communities in the governorate of Aswan in areas including health care, education, and providing income for deprived communities through long-term development activities. OHF works in the following areas: Continuing Education, Civil Society, Agriculture and Food Security, Economic Inclusion, Women Empowerment and Early Childhood Development.

POSITION OBJECTIVES:
The General Accountant is responsible for supporting the day-to-day financial and accounting operations of Om Habibeh Foundation (OHF), ensuring that financial transactions are accurately recorded, properly supported, and processed in accordance with OHF policies, donor requirements, applicable laws and regulations, and generally accepted accounting principles.

Key Responsibilities
Accounting and Financial Records:
• Record and maintain accurate financial transactions in the accounting system.
• Review accounting entries and ensure that transactions are posted to the correct account, project, fund, cost centre, and other relevant dimensions.
• Perform regular review and reconciliation of general ledger accounts.

Accounts Payable and Payments
• Review invoices, payment requests, and supporting documents for completeness, accuracy, and compliance with approved procedures.
• Verify relevant approvals and ensure expenses are charged to the appropriate project and budget lines.
• Prepare payment documentation and support the weekly payment cycle.

Cash and Bank Management
• Prepare and maintain regular bank reconciliations for OHF bank accounts.
• Investigate and resolve outstanding and unreconciled items in a timely manner.
• Support the preparation of cash requests and cash flow information when required.

Staff Advances and Receivables
• Maintain and regularly reconcile staff advances and other receivable accounts.
• Monitor outstanding advances and follow up with staff to ensure timely settlement.
• Review supporting documentation for advance settlements and ensure correct accounting treatment.

Month End and Year End Closing
• Support monthly, quarterly, and annual financial closing processes.
• Prepare and post necessary accruals, provisions, prepayments, and other closing adjustments.

About the Agency
The Aga Khan Foundation is a leading global development organisation working to tackle the root causes of poverty. For more than 50 years, we have helped create strong community institutions that support sustainable, locally driven initiatives to improve the lives of millions of people. By combining local knowledge with global best practices, we strive to bring about transformative and long-lasting improvements to quality of life.

Working alongside the agencies of the Aga Khan Development Network and through partnerships with local communities, civil society and business as well as governments and international aid agencies, we are building a future where we all thrive together.
